Teaching and testing literary text involve introducing students to literary works, helping them understand and analyze the text, and assessing their comprehension and interpretation skills. Ensure reliability and validity: Ensure that the assessment tasks are reliable, meaning that they produce consistent results, and valid, meaning that they accurately measure what they are intended to measure. Choose appropriate assessment tasks: Choose assessment tasks that are appropriate for the age and abilities of the students and that provide a comprehensive evaluation of their reading and writing skills. Presentation: Students could be asked to give an oral presentation on their analysis and interpretation of a specific scene, character, or theme in the text.
